The practical picture from the Middle East
Calling & timezone
The Gulf is one and a half to two and a half hours behind Kolkata, so calls are easy and flights home are short.
Currency
Transfers are planned from your local Gulf currency (QAR, SAR, OMR, KWD, BHD) into your Indian accounts.
Payment route
Through your NRE / NRO / FCNR accounts via normal banking channels.
Tax treaty
India has double-taxation avoidance agreements with several Gulf countries including Qatar, Saudi Arabia, Oman and Kuwait, which can prevent the same income being taxed twice.

Frequently asked questions
Can I buy property in Kolkata from the Gulf?
Yes. NRIs across the Gulf can buy remotely through NRE/NRO accounts and register via Power of Attorney, with short flights making visits easy.
Does India have tax treaties with Gulf countries?
India has double-taxation avoidance agreements with several Gulf countries. Confirm your specific country and how it applies with a CA.
